| グループメニュー |
| |
メインページ
|
|
 |
掲示板
|
|
|   |
|   |
|   | グループメンバー専用 |   |
| |
ブリーフケース
|
|
| |
フォトアルバム
|
|
| |
ブックマーク
|
|
| |
データベース
|
|
| |
投票
|
|
| |
グループメンバー
|
|
| |
カレンダー
|
|
| |
グループをPR
|
|
|
|
 |
 |
投稿者: "とけお" <tokeon@r...> Date: 2002年4月19日(金) 午後0時23分
タイトル: もはや脱線モード Re: ULC:APL フレキシブルメータパネル・・・こちらも回転計です!
|
|
とけおです!
F.Toguchiさん、ヒロさん、興味を示していただきありがとうございます!
さて、TBFMP(Tuning-Bフレキシブルメータパネル)もおかげさまで
第3版をが完成しました。
HPは同じく
http://www.egroups.co.jp/files/Tuning-B/ULC/APL/IE/Meter/An/TB_MeterPanel.htm
です。
まずは今回の機能追加内容です。
・針の振る舞い(角度と時間)を記述できるようにした。
・針の中心に角度数字(単位不明!)を表示/非表示可能とした。
でーー、まずはヒロさんのご質問(苦情)から、、
-- ヒ.ロ. <kisinami@b...>さんのメッセージ
> こんにちは、 ヒ.ロ.@ E-EK9(シビック)です。
〜
> > こちらの回転計は今ひとつ話題にならなかったようですので、、
>
> と言うより、使い方がゼンゼン解らないです。(^ ^ゞ
>
>
> 針画像やパネル画像を、どの様にして指定するのですか?
> 画像をダウンロードして、フルパスをいれてもダメでした。
> ファイル名だけを変えて「画像交換」を押してもダメでした。
> ファイルの所在場所をどの様な方法で指示するのでしょうか?
ほんと説明不足すみませんでした。
オリジナルのTBのフォルダページから開いているとき、
その画像ファイルを
ご自分のPCの
C:\haritst.gif に作っていればそのフルパス名を入力欄に入れてください。
TB_MeterPanel.htmがおかれた
同じパス内であれば、ファイル名はいりません。
>
> 遊ぶどころか、それ以前の話で止まっています。ヽ(^_^;)ノ
> 「ココには画像があるよ〜」って言う "赤い×印" がついた状態です。
これは、
http://www.egroups.co.jp/files/Tuning-B/ULC/APL/IE/Meter/An/TB_MeterPanel.htm
のページを開いてもXがでますか?
あ、言い忘れましたが、、IE5以上のブラウザ(NNはだめです)を使用
してください。ほんと説明が不足しすぎですね。ごめんなさい。
> ちなみに、その "赤い×印" を右クリックしても、プロパティや
> "画像を表示" は出てきません。
> (と言うか、ショートカットメニューが出ない)
その部分は、DirectAnimationと呼ばれるActiveXコントロールです。
多分何も出ません。
IE5以上であればブラウザに組み込まれています。(この表現で良いか?ですが)
>
> 最初に動かそうとした時に、IEがなにやら新しいモジュールを勝
> 手にダウンロードしてインストールした様ですから、再生に必要な
> モジュールが不足していると言う事はないと思います。
昨日アップしたメータページでは
DirectX6の機能を要求していました。多分このためかと、、、
今回はそれを使わない様に修正しました
(私のWinNTパソコンではエラーになってました。)
http://www.egroups.co.jp/files/Tuning-B/ULC/APL/IE/Meter/An/
のフォルダに有るファイルを片っ端からご自分のPCに
落としてください。(適当にフォルダを作って)
そのファイル中の
TB_MeterPanel.htm をダブルクリック又はIEにドロップして起動できます。
画像は
針 パネル
その1 harir1.gif panelw1.gif
その1' harirs1.gif panelw1.gif
その2 harir2.gif panelw2.gif
その3 harir3.gif panelw3.gif
その4 harir4.gif panelw4.gif
その5 Amhari1.gif Ampanel1.gif
と用意しています。
画像の作り方は、既に有る画像を参照ください。
針は作成に注意が必要です。針画像はgifのみにしてください
(gifの透過モードを使っているからです)
針はその取り付け軸を用意した画像上中央となるように切り取ります。
そして針の輪郭外側をすべて透過させます。
(gif編集ツールの透過スポイト等を使ってください)
でーー、F.Toguchiさんからオーダありました件
結構です、後程詳しい設置説明をこちらにアップしますので
使ってください。
ただ、、、ロギングしたデータを読み取って針を動かす機能
一つのパネルに複数の針を表示させる機能は今後の課題です!
今回は1はページ、1針、1メータとして
針の動作だけをある意味自由にアニメーション設定できるようにしました。
角度シーケンス設定と書かれたボタンの左横の入力欄に
針の角度データの振る舞いを記述します。
これはDirectAnimation(JScript版)の記述方法をそのまま書きます。
例えば
針の角度を 6.3〜0まで3秒で動かした後、0〜6.3まで1秒で戻す
上記を無限に繰り返す。
という振る舞いの場合は
m.Sequence(m.Interpolate(6.3,0,3),m.Interpolate(0,6.3,1)).RepeatForever()
と一行丸々入力してください。
m.Interpolate(6.3,0,3)
m.Interpolate(0,6.3,1)
.RepeatForever()
がそれぞれのキーワードに対応しています。
そして”角度シーケンス設定”を押してください。
シーケンス(動き)を持たない場合には
m.DANumber(3)
と入力して 角度を3に設定します。
複雑なシーケンスやネストも記述可能のようです。
詳しくは分かりませんので
http://www.microsoft.com/Developer/PRODINFO/directx/dxm/help/da/default.htm
を暇を見て探ってみてください!
私も分かった事はアップします。
|
|
|